Peel the taro and cut it into large pieces. Don’t cut it too small, otherwise it will turn into sand when cooked.
-
Add an appropriate amount of water. This depends on your preference. However, this should be paired with sago. You can add a little more water.
-
Cook for about twenty minutes until it is ready, add sugar.
-
Boil water in another pot and add sago. Be sure to boil the water and add sago. Otherwise, it will turn into a ball,
-
Stir for a while, be sure to stir, otherwise it will stick to the bottom all of a sudden. It will take about ten minutes to cook until it is like this. Cover the lid and simmer for ten minutes.
-
After ten minutes, the small dots in the middle will disappear, which means it is cooked. If there are still small dots, turn on the heat again, boil, and simmer for another five minutes. Usually at this point, you can use a mesh sieve to pick it up and pass it through cold water. Pour in the taro sugar water.
-
Pour some coconut milk when eating, it tastes delicious.
